About Myrl E. Beck

Myrl E. Beck is a scholar working on Geophysics, Molecular Biology, Atmospheric Science, Geology and Artificial Intelligence, having authored 86 papers that have together received 2.9k indexed citations. Recurring topics across this work include Geological and Geochemical Analysis (69 papers), Geomagnetism and Paleomagnetism Studies (53 papers), Geology and Paleoclimatology Research (44 papers), earthquake and tectonic studies (20 papers), High-pressure geophysics and materials (13 papers), Geophysical and Geoelectrical Methods (11 papers), Geological and Tectonic Studies in Latin America (7 papers) and Geological and Geophysical Studies Worldwide (4 papers). The work is most often cited by research in Geophysics (2.6k citations), Atmospheric Science (1.0k citations), Geology (225 citations), Paleontology (196 citations) and Earth-Surface Processes (135 citations). Myrl E. Beck has collaborated with scholars based in United States, Chile and United Kingdom. Frequent co-authors include Russell F. Burmester, Robert E. Drake, Bernard Housen, David C. Engebretson, José Cembrano, Francisco Hervé, Robert F. Butler, Peter W. Plumley, Ray E. Wells and C. Sherman Grommé. Their work appears in journals such as Journal of Geophysical Research Atmospheres, Geology, Geophysical Journal International, Tectonophysics and Earth and Planetary Science Letters.
